Volvo Sees Opportunity in India’s Automobile Market

Dec. 4 – Volvo announced plans this month to launch its Eicher Pro Series trucks in India with its joint venture partner, Indian automaker Eicher Motors. India’s IT Sector Enjoying Positive Growth

Oct. 18 – India’s information technology (IT) sector will enjoy positive results due to a 10 percent fall of the rupee against the dollar from July to September of this year. The reason for the introduction of the luxury tax is that India now wishes to discourage the importation of foreign products that do not add to India’s FDI or domestic manufacturing position – in my view a fair enough stance to take. But coupled with that is the question over Indian manufacturing capabilities. Could Indian companies manufacture the iPad? Are the competencies and financial strengths there?
